Canada extends through the Arctic Ocean to the North Pole, making it the northernmost country in the world. The Canadian Pacific Railway, which reached Edmonton in 1885, was a boon to its economy, bringing new arrivals from Canada, the United States, and Europe. ... Canada shares a 5,525-mile- (8,890-km-) long border with the United States (including Alaska)—the longest border in the world not patrolled by military forces—and the overwhelming majority of its population lives within 185 miles (300 km) of the international boundary. American and Canadian government officials increasingly interacted through joint commissions and military cooperation, and the two governments even negotiated a bilateral fisheries treaty in 1923.
